Overview of Hydraulic Power Tong Technology

Hydraulic power tongs are essential tools in the oil and gas industry, particularly for pipe handling. As we approach the 2026 Canton Fair, it's crucial to understand their technological advancements. These devices use hydraulic systems to grip and turn heavy pipes, ensuring safety and efficiency. According to a recent report by MarketsandMarkets, the hydraulic tools market is expected to reach $7.2 billion by 2025, with hydraulic tongs playing a significant role in this growth.

Recent innovations focus on improving grip strength and reducing weight. For instance, new materials have enhanced durability, allowing for better performance in harsher environments. However, as technology evolves, some challenges remain. Operators must still maintain a keen understanding of equipment operations. An incorrect setting could lead to accidents or inefficient work processes. According to a study by the International Association of Drilling Contractors, around 25% of accidents stem from human error linked to equipment misuse.

The integration of smart technology into hydraulic power tongs is also an emerging trend. This includes sensors for monitoring operational parameters. While these advancements offer potential improvements, they also introduce complexity. Operators may require extra training to effectively utilize these features. Understanding the balance between technology and human oversight is critical in leveraging the full capabilities of hydraulic power tongs.

Applications of Hydraulic Power Tongs in Various Industries

Hydraulic power tongs have gained traction across various industries. These tools are vital for handling heavy pipes and equipment. According to a recent market report, the hydraulic power tong market is projected to grow by 5% from 2023 to 2027. This growth indicates the increasing reliance on hydraulic systems for efficiency and safety.

In the oil and gas sector, hydraulic power tongs are essential for making and breaking connections. They ensure precise torque application, reducing the risk of thread damage. Yet, even with advanced technology, operators often face challenges. For instance, improper torque settings can lead to costly failures. A 2022 industry analysis highlighted that faulty connections were responsible for 20% of drilling issues.

Other industries, such as construction and mining, also use hydraulic power tongs. In construction, they enable quick assembly of large structures. Data shows that downtime due to manual handling has decreased by 30% since adopting these tools. However, training remains crucial. Without proper education, workers may misuse the equipment, negating its benefits. Thus, ongoing training programs are vital to harnessing the full potential of hydraulic power tongs.
